Purpose With the emergence of generative AI (GenAI), proactive services that initiate actions on behalf of users without explicit prompts are becoming increasingly prevalent. Although such services can enhance human-AI interaction, emerging evidence suggests that GenAI proactivity may also elicit adverse user reactions. To reconcile these mixed findings, this research examines why and when GenAI's proactive services positively and negatively influence users' usage intention. Design/methodology/approach Drawing on mind perception theory, we develop a dual-pathway model proposing that increased proactivity simultaneously enhances perceived agency and diminishes perceived control. We further propose that task type (hedonic vs. utilitarian) determines the relative dominance of these two pathways. We test these predictions through two scenario-based experiments. Study 1 examines the dual-pathway model in a health assistant context, whereas Study 2 investigates the moderating role of task type in a shopping assistant context. Findings Study 1 demonstrates that high (vs. low) proactivity simultaneously increases perceived agency and reduces perceived control. Study 2 shows that task type moderates these effects: for the hedonic task, the positive pathway through perceived agency dominates, making high proactivity more favorable; for the utilitarian task, the negative pathway through perceived control prevails, making low proactivity more preferred. Originality/value This research advances the literature on GenAI's proactive services by demonstrating that their double-edged effects operate through parallel enabling and constraining pathways. We also extend mind perception theory by revealing the psychological costs of agency attribution. Practically, the findings offer actionable insights for firms seeking to tailor GenAI functionalities to enhance user experience and foster usage across diverse digital business contexts.

Purpose Social networking services provide users with effective tools to connect with others and manage increasingly large social networks. However, users often face a “connectivity paradox,” where the advantages of network expansion are offset by the role stress induced by these technologies. To address this paradox, this study employed the holistic technostress model to investigate the dual effects of technostress on users' lurking intention through the lens of perceived post-adoption regret. Design/methodology/approach Survey data were collected from 641 Chinese WeChat users. The model and hypotheses testing were conducted using SmartPLS 4.0. Findings The findings revealed that challenge technostressors (i.e. social interaction) reduce lurking intention by strengthening perceived tie strength, while hindrance technostressors (i.e. role stress) increase lurking intention by intensifying perceived impression management dissatisfaction. Furthermore, perceived impression management dissatisfaction can heighten perceived post-adoption regret, further amplifying lurking intention. Although perceived tie strength can partially alleviate lurking intention, strong perceived tie strength may paradoxically exacerbate them by increasing perceived post-adoption regret. Originality/value Anchored in the holistic technostress model, this study explores the impacts of challenge and hindrance technostress on users' lurking intention and uncovers the dual effects of social networking services (SNS) technological affordances in the post-adoption stage. Drawing on a role-based theoretical lens, this research further elucidates the underexamined “relationship-maintenance paradox” in the SNS context. By integrating the construct of post-adoption regret, the present study reconceptualizes lurking as a maladaptive coping strategy, which challenges the mainstream scholarly view that frames lurking as a normative and benign user behavior. This theoretical reframing offers an in-depth insight into lurking behaviors, clarifying that such behaviors essentially stem from users' negative emotional responses to role-related technostress.

Purpose E-commerce platforms increasingly deploy generative AI (GAI) to summarize large volumes of customer reviews. This study examines sentiment distribution bias in platform-provided GAI review summaries, defined as distortion in the relative representation of positive, neutral and negative sentiment compared with their proportional presence in the associated review corpus. Design/methodology/approach Grounded in information theory, we characterize four sentiment distribution bias patterns and develop an input-output framework linking source review characteristics and summary design features to sentiment bias. We analyzed data from an online travel platform covering 847 Tokyo hotels with GAI review summaries linked to 111,115 customer reviews to assess sentiment bias and conducted a complementary experiment to examine downstream consumer responses. Findings The platform's GAI review summaries exhibited predominant positive bias: positive sentiment was overrepresented, whereas neutral and negative sentiments were underrepresented relative to the review corpora. Lower source review volume, higher rating entropy and lower positive imbalance were associated with greater sentiment bias, whereas longer summaries, greater attribute granularity and lower attribute sentiment diversity were associated with lower bias. An experimental study showed that, relative to a low-bias summary, a GAI review summary with greater positive bias improved consumers' attitude toward the hotel and increased booking intention, despite being perceived as less helpful. Originality/value This research documents sentiment distribution bias in platform-provided GAI review summaries, identifies input and output conditions under which such bias varies and examines its consequences for consumer responses. The findings extend the online review and GAI literatures while informing platform governance and responsible GAI deployment.

Purpose This study aims to resolve a key paradox in influencer marketing: why brands are increasingly designing virtual influencers with aesthetic imperfections (e.g. freckles), despite conventional wisdom suggesting that perfection is key. It investigates when and why these imperfections enhance consumer engagement, specifically by comparing their effects on virtual versus human influencers. Design/methodology/approach The research employs two main experiments and a supplementary robustness study. Participants were exposed to images of either a virtual or a human influencer, both manipulated to have aesthetic imperfections. The data were analyzed using ANOVA and a moderated mediation model to test the proposed theoretical framework. Findings The two main studies show that aesthetically imperfect virtual influencers elicit higher consumer engagement than aesthetically imperfect human influencers, partly through perceived scarcity. A supplementary study further rules out perceived authenticity and anthropomorphism as alternative mediators and shows that the effect extends to purchase intention, especially under symbolic product appeal framing. Practical implications Brands can enhance virtual influencer engagement by using minor aesthetic imperfections as scarcity cues, especially for consumers seeking uniqueness and symbolic products. Originality/value This study compares consumer responses to aesthetic imperfections in virtual and human influencers. It helps reconcile mixed findings in the literature and advances theory by identifying perceived scarcity as a psychological mechanism that enhances virtual influencer appeal. The study also extends scarcity theory to the digital context and offers practical guidance for designing “perfectly imperfect” virtual personas that engage targeted consumer segments.

Purpose To analyze shock transmission, shock absorption and systemic interconnectedness in decentralized cryptocurrency markets by examining how structural differences across cryptocurrency subcategories (green, energy and Bitcoin Gold) influence contagion dynamics and network resilience. Design/methodology/approach This study employs an R-squared decomposed connectedness approach to investigate contemporaneous and lagged spillovers among eight cryptocurrencies that have been classified as green (Cardano, XRP, Polygon and Stellar), energy-centric (Powerledger, Electrify Asia and Sun Contract) and Bitcoin Gold for the period ranging from December 31, 2019 to July 22, 2024. It evaluates directional shock transmission (“TO”), shock absorption (“FROM”) and net connectedness to identify the role of individual assets as transmitters and receivers within the network. Additionally, hedge ratios and portfolio weights are calculated to offer insights into diversification potential and hedging effectiveness across cryptocurrency subcategories. Findings The findings indicate a high degree of systemic interconnectedness among closely linked decentralized networks. Contemporaneous connectedness is more pronounced than lagged connectedness, indicating rapid information diffusion within cryptocurrency platforms. Network diffusion analysis identifies Stellar and Cardano as net transmitters (sneezers), and Sun Contract and Electrify Asia as net receivers (catchers), exhibiting systemic risk elevation and diversification capabilities, respectively. Originality/value This study contributes to Information Systems research by integrating digital contagion theory and a socio-technical perspective into the empirical analysis of cryptocurrency platforms. It introduces network-based decomposition of connectedness to differentiate between immediate and persistent contagion and offers one of the initial empirical analyses of heterogeneity across cryptocurrency subcategories. This study connects infrastructure design with contagion dynamics and provides innovative perspectives on governance-by-design, network resilience and systemic vulnerabilities in developing a digital ecosystem.

Purpose Generative AI (GAI) is transforming user-generated content (UGC) communities, yet its impact on professional creators remains underexplored. This study examines how the platform-level integration of a GAI illustration tool into an online artist community influences designers' original content contributions and how these effects vary by designer characteristics. Design/methodology/approach We use 12 months of panel data on 43,587 active designers from a leading online creative platform. Leveraging the platform's introduction of a free GAI illustration tool in October 2022 as a natural experiment, we employ a difference-in-differences design to estimate its effect on designers' original work postings. Findings The results indicate that integrating the GAI tool increases original content contributions by 25%. This effect is driven by multiple mechanisms, including competitive pressure, learning-oriented engagement, and copyright concerns. In particular, competitive pressure induces strategic effort reallocation, leading designers to reduce contributions within their primary domains and shift effort toward less-affected creative areas. Moderation analyses further show that this reallocation effect is stronger among newer and lower-reputation designers. Originality/value Amid growing interest in the impact of GAI, this study centers on the creative domain, shifting the focus from GAI's influence on creative processes to its effects on professional content contributions in online communities. It identifies key mechanisms – competitive pressure, learning-oriented engagement, and copyright concerns – arising from platform-level GAI integration. The findings provide theoretical and practical insights for managing creative platforms in the era of GAI integration.

Purpose This study explores the paradoxical impact of fraud alert features on user satisfaction in age-friendly applications and examines how the personality traits Openness and Neuroticism moderate this relationship. Design/methodology/approach Drawing on 7,516 user reviews of an age-friendly music application collected from April 2021 to November 2024, we employ large language model–based (LLM-based) personality inference to identify users' psychological traits. Ordinary least squares regressions with brand fixed effects are applied to test the direct and moderating effects of fraud alert feature within a self-efficacy theoretical framework. Findings Results indicate that fraud alert features are significantly associated with lower user satisfaction, contradicting the common belief that security innovations are universally beneficial. Users high in Openness experience less dissatisfaction by viewing alerts as learning opportunities, while those high in Neuroticism show stronger dissatisfaction due to anxiety and perceived competence threats. These personality effects are more pronounced in contexts with fewer likes and lower review activity. Originality/value This study is among the first to integrate personality psychology with self-efficacy theory to explain heterogeneous responses to security features in age-friendly software. It introduces a scalable LLM-based personality measurement method and highlights the need for personality-aware, context-sensitive design strategies to balance protection and satisfaction in digital aging solutions.

Purpose Grounded in signaling theory, this study examines whether traceability information displaces or complements incumbent quality cues and contrasts the relative efficacy of blockchain-enabled traceability technologies with traditional systems. Design/methodology/approach This study analyzes 18 months of product-level sales data from a global e-commerce platform using a staggered difference-in-differences design with robustness checks. We apply latent Dirichlet allocation topic modeling to consumer reviews and use a synthetic difference-in-differences approach to examine shifts in consumer attention after traceability implementation. Findings Traceability information increases product sales, particularly for lower-reputation brands and diminishes the effect of electronic word-of-mouth, suggesting that diagnostic quality signals matter more than social information signals. Although blockchain-enabled traceability should enhance signal credibility, its observed impact falls short of expectations. Research limitations/implications The sample is limited to the automotive engine oil context in China. Future research should examine other categories and national contexts. Practical implications Platform managers and emerging brands can deploy low-cost traceability labels to boost demand. Blockchain solutions may require consumer education to justify higher implementation costs. Social implications Augmenting supply-chain transparency and product traceability curbs counterfeit and substandard goods, improves consumer welfare, and supports regulatory and sustainability objectives. Originality/value This study systematically assesses the substitutive and complementary roles of traceability signals in a multi-cue setting, tempers optimism about blockchain-enabled traceability and extends research on digital supply-chain transparency and signaling theory.

Purpose This paper aims to examine the relationship between employees' use of artificial intelligence (AI) for work and digital-enabled innovative performance (DEIP) from the perspective of employee engagement and trust in AI. Based on these perspectives, this study identifies specific solutions for achieving high levels of DEIP. Design/methodology/approach Drawing on job demands-resources (JD-R) theory and analyzing data from 431 employees, this paper proposes a research model to investigate how employee AI use affects employees' DEIP through partial least squares structural equation modeling and highlights the configurations of causal conditions associated with DEIP through fuzzy-set qualitative comparative analysis (fsQCA). Findings The results show that AI use for work exerts the strongest positive impact on employees' behavioral engagement, followed by emotional and cognitive engagement. Employee engagement (three types mention before) play a partial mediating role between work-related AI and DEIP. Furthermore, both human-like and functionality trust in AI positively moderate the relationship between work-related AI and behavioral engagement. Finally, a total of four solutions leads to a high level of DEIP. Practical implications Organizations should enhance employees' engagement and trust in AI through training and supportive implementation strategies. Managers should adopt context-sensitive approaches that align AI use, engagement and trust to improve DEIP. Originality/value Firstly, this study enriches the literature on DEIP and JD-R theory by exploring the AI-performance link via employee engagement. Secondly, this paper supplements work-related AI literature by clarifying AI trust's boundary conditions. Thirdly, this paper contributes to the performance literature by identifying key solutions for DEIP from a configuration perspective.
